Output ef4eece986751df8d5bcbe031340a12cf67923963aaa4abd95d81477ae304f87:0

value
1285000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d1403125ff3f8862dd48fba0670613558f8136 OP_EQUAL
address
31rdGjSe4VVTREFt9fXkfyqyTwzp87zSrS
transaction
ef4eece986751df8d5bcbe031340a12cf67923963aaa4abd95d81477ae304f87